Jack Kenard Holloway Sr. Jack Kenard Holloway Sr., 69, of Port Republic, passed away on Saturday, August 25, 2012, at his home. Jack was born on February 14, 1943, a son of the late Howard Jackson and Cleo Katherine (Alexander) Holloway. Jack served with honors in the United States Army, 101st and 82nd Airborne divisions in the countries of Germany, South Asia, and the Dominican Republic Crisis. He was a retired Staff Sergeant with the United States Army National Guard. He also retired from GE/Genicom in Waynesboro, Virginia. He was Quarter Master and founding member of the Grottoes VFW Post 4698, which was formed in 1969. Jack attended Grace Memorial Episcopal Church in Lynnwood.
On January 6, 1964, Jack was united in marriage to Patricia (Shifflett) Holloway, who survives. In addition to his wife Pat, Jack is survived by a daughter, Darla Sue Moomaw and husband, Steve, of Woodstock; a son, Jack Holloway Jr. of Port Republic; two grandchildren, Sarah Catherine Moomaw and Jack "Brody" Alexander Holloway. Jack is also survived by two brothers, Carson Holloway and wife, Kelly, of Grottoes, and Gary Howard Holloway of Staunton; a sister, Linda Kelley and husband, John, of Grottoes; and numerous nieces, nephews, great- nieces and great-nephews.
